Boeing Defense, Space and Security Systems (BDS) has an exciting opportunity for an Executive Office Administrator (Level C).  An Office Administrator is required to provide executive office support to the Executive Director for the Direct Attack portfolio of programs (Joint Direct Attack Munitions (JDAM), Small Diameter Bomb (SDB), Massive Ordinance Penetrator (MOP), B61 and High Altitude Anti-Submarine Warfare Weapon Capability (HAAWC)) including program managers of these programs in St. Charles MO.
 

The main responsibilities include: international and domestic travel arrangements, meeting and conference room management support, maintenance of office supplies, planning for internal and external events and meetings, and processing incoming and outgoing communications and correspondence to ensure proper dissemination of information.


You will work under limited supervision in a fast paced, highly dynamic environment.
